Install Flooring Underlayment, Floor underlayment is a layer of foam, cork, rubber, or felt that goes between your flooring and the subfloor. Those products can soften and support the floor, as well as increase its density, which prevents sound from passing through it. Cover the Windows With Soundproof CurtainsSoundproof curtains are an even much better alternative for improving acoustics and blocking outdoors noise from can be found in through the windows. The thick, densely woven fabric must absorb most acoustic waves that enter contact with it. Even better, these kinds of curtains are very efficient at obstructing out light.

Include Another Layer of Drywall Over the Existing One, The very best way to make certain sounds can't travel through a wall is to add mass to it. One way to do that would be to include a layer of drywall on top of the existing drywall.
